我有以下组件与数据表:
import React, { Component } from 'react'
import { Link } from 'react-router'
import { PanelContainer, Panel, PanelBody, Grid, Row, Col } from '@sketchpixy/rubix'
import $ from 'jquery'
import DataTable from 'datatables.net'
$.DataTable = DataTable
const columns = [{
title: '<input type="checkbox" />',
data: 'check',
}, {
title: 'Foto',
data: 'avatar',
}, {
title: 'Nombre',
data: 'name',
}, {
title: 'Dirección',
data: 'address',
}, {
title: 'Clasificación',
data: 'clasification',
}, {
title: 'Editar',
data: 'editLink',
render: x => `<a …Run Code Online (Sandbox Code Playgroud) 在创建线程时,如何设置线程的创建者读取消息?
我有这部分代码
$composer = $this->get('fos_message.composer');
$message = $composer->newThread()
->setSender($this->getUser())
->setSubject('myThread')
->setBody($request->get('createThread')['my_thread']);
$sender = $this->get('fos_message.sender');
$sender->send($message);
Run Code Online (Sandbox Code Playgroud)
但是当我在最后一行发送消息时,在数据库中,当发送方应设置为1时,is_read的值设置为0.因此,我需要将发送者设置为在发送消息时读取.
任何人?:)
我正在使用mocha,chai和sinon进行测试,主要目的是模拟localStorage并将其作为全局变量注入,所以我可以稍后将其称为localStorage.主要的问题是我使用webpack和babel使用节点策略进行测试(为了更快的测试和开发),所以我使用重新连接来覆盖全局变量.
这是我的代码:
import assert from 'assert';
import rewire from 'rewire';
import sinon from 'sinon';
import {expect} from 'chai';
import todos from './mocks/todos';
import LocalStorage from './mocks/localStorage.js';
let Todo = rewire('../src/store/todo');
let todo,
localStorage,
localStorageMock,
task = { id: 5, title: 'new task', completed: false };
describe('Todo Model', () => {
beforeEach(function() {
localStorage = new LocalStorage();
localStorageMock = sinon.mock(localStorage);
Todo.__set__('globals.localStorage', localStorage);
todo = new Todo();
});
describe('add todo', () => {
it('save the todo to localStorage',() =>{
localStorageMock.expects('setItem').once(); …Run Code Online (Sandbox Code Playgroud) 如果我已经拥有外键的id,那么在symfony2中的对象中插入外键的最佳做法是什么?
如果我有一个动作:
/**
* @Route("assignCategory/{category}/product/{product}")
*/
public function assignCategory($category, $product)
{
...
// here i should set the category to the existing product
...
}
Run Code Online (Sandbox Code Playgroud)
我不喜欢从数据库中检索类别的想法.
如果你在会话中有id并且你想将它们存储到对象但是没有从数据库中检索它,那么这也适用...所以...应该最好的做法是什么?
javascript ×2
reactjs ×2
symfony ×2
babeljs ×1
datatables ×1
doctrine ×1
foreign-keys ×1
jquery ×1
mocha.js ×1
php ×1
react-native ×1
webpack ×1